The engine control module (ECM) detects that the actual measured air flow from the MAF, MAP, and throttle position sensors is not within range of the calculated air flow that is derived from the system of models for greater than 2 s.
Verify the integrity of the entire air induction system by verifying that none of the conditions listed below exist:
Any damaged components
Improperly installed components
Collapsed, restricted, or damaged components
Loose clamps, cracks, or other damage
An air flow restriction
Restricted air filter
Splits, kinks, leaks, or improper connections at the vacuum hoses
Vacuum leaks at the intake manifold, MAP sensor, and throttle body
Water intrusion
Any snow or ice buildup, in cold climates
Contamination of the multifunction intake air sensor element
